Section 11 — Social Tab

Purpose of the Social Tab

The Social tab contains structured metadata used when products are shared on external social platforms such as:

  • Facebook
  • LinkedIn
  • TikTok
  • X (Twitter)

These fields control how a product is presented when a link is shared, not how it ranks in search results.

Social metadata is machine-consumed by social platforms and preview engines. It is not intended for day-to-day human editing.

What Data Is Managed Here

The Social tab includes two primary metadata groups:

OpenGraph (OG)

Used by most modern social platforms:

  • OpenGraph Title
  • OpenGraph Description

These values determine the headline and summary shown in link previews.

Twitter (X)

Used specifically by Twitter/X preview cards:

  • Twitter Title
  • Twitter Description

These are optimized for shorter character limits and feed-style consumption.

Image URLs and preview images are managed automatically by CatalogPilot and are not exposed here by default to reduce complexity.

Why Image Fields Are Not Shown

Although social platforms support image previews, CatalogPilot intentionally manages image selection automatically to ensure:

  • Correct image-to-product mapping
  • Platform-specific sizing and format compliance
  • Consistent preview behavior across platforms
